The Executive Vice President of Compliance must believe in, practice, and initiate all Green Brick Partners values set forth in an acronym we call HOME. They must be Honest, Objective, Mature and Efficient in how they approach their role at Green Brick Partners.

 

The Executive Vice President of Compliance is responsible for providing overall leadership and strategic direction for the Mortgage Banking Division’s Compliance Management System (CMS).  The incumbent will be responsible for ensuring that all lending policies and procedures are in full compliance with applicable Federal and State laws and regulations.
